a student answered 72 questions correctly and scored a 90%. how many questions were on the test?
Step1: Define the formula for percentage
The formula for percentage is $\text{Percentage} = \frac{\text{Part}}{\text{Whole}} \times 100\%$. Here, the part is the number of correct answers (72), and the percentage is 90%. We need to find the whole (total number of questions). Let the total number of questions be $x$. So, $90\%=\frac{72}{x}\times 100\%$.
Step2: Solve for x
First, rewrite the percentage as a decimal. $90\% = 0.9$ and $100\% = 1$. The equation becomes $0.9=\frac{72}{x}$. Cross - multiply to get $0.9x = 72$. Then, divide both sides by 0.9: $x=\frac{72}{0.9}=80$.
